CentOS 8上快速入门 创建启用Sudo新用户

入门介绍:

该sudo命令提供了一种向普通用户授予管理员特权(通常仅对root用户可用)的机制。本指南将向您展示如何sudo在CentOS 8上创建具有访问权限的新用户,而无需修改服务器/etc/sudoers文件。如果要sudo为现有的CentOS用户配置,请至步骤3。

教程正式开始:

1.第一步以Root登录服务器:

ssh [email protected]_server_ip_address

使用服务器的IP地址或主机名代替your_server_ip_address上面的名称。

2.第二步将新的用户添加到系统:

使用adduser命令将新用户添加到您的系统:

adduser sammy

确保sammy用您要创建的用户名替换。

使用passwd命令来更新新用户的密码:

passwd sammy

请记住sammy用您刚创建的用户替换。系统将提示您两次输入新密码:

Output
Changing password for user sammy.
New password:
Retype new password:
passwd: all authentication tokens updated successfully.

3.第三步将用户添加到wheel组:

使用usermod命令将用户添加到车轮组:

usermod -aG wheel sammy

再一次,请确保替换sammy为您要赋予sudo特权的用户名。默认情况下,在CentOS上,wheel组的所有成员都具有完全sudo访问权限。

4.第四步测试sudo访问权限:

要测试新sudo权限是否正常运行,请首先使用以下su命令从root用户切换到新用户帐户:

su - sammy

作为新用户,sudo通过添加sudo要使用超级用户特权运行的命令来验证您可以使用:

sudo command_to_run

例如,您可以列出目录的内容,该/root目录通常只有root用户可以访问:

sudo ls -la /root

第一次sudo在会话中使用时,系统将提示您输入该用户帐户的密码。输入密码以继续:

Output
[sudo] password for sammy:

温馨提示:

注意,这不是要求输入root密码!输入启用了sudo的用户的密码,而不是root密码。

如果您的用户在适当的组中,并且您正确输入了密码,则发出的命令sudo将以root特权运行。

繁星资源博客致力于免费提供各种教程和资源与下载。在没有获得授权前禁止转载!侵犯了您的作品?可以进行邮件申诉,我们在审核后进行撤销。
繁星资源分享博客 » CentOS 8上快速入门 创建启用Sudo新用户

发表评论

提供最优质的资源集合

立即查看 了解详情